body	{	font-family : "‚l‚r ‚oƒSƒVƒbƒN" , "Osaka" , "monospace" ; }

a:link		{	text-decoration : none ; color : #404040 ; }
a:visited	{	text-decoration : none ; color : #F7721E ; }
a:hover		{	text-decoration : underline ; color : #FF5500 ; }


td		{	font-size : 12px ;
		}

.tx1		{	font-size : 12px ;
			line-height : 16px ;
		}

.tx2		{	font-size : 10px ;
			line-height : 13px ;
			padding : 5px,10px ;
		}

.tx3		{	font-size : 12px ;
			line-height : 18px ;
			
		}

.tx4		{	font-size : 14px ;
			line-height : 18px ;
		}

.tx5		{	font-size : 11px ;
			line-height : 14px ;
		}

.tx6		{	font-size : 10px ;
			line-height : 11px ;
		}

.tx7		{
			font-size : 12px ;
			line-height : 16px ;
			padding:10px 10px;
		}
.tx8		{
			font-size : 15px ;
			line-height : 7px ;
			font-weight : bolder ;
			padding:10px 10px;
			color : #ffffff;
		}

.tx9		{	font-size : 14px ;
			line-height : 20px ;
			font-weight : bolder ;
		}

.menu_box	{	background-image: url(../img/menu_bg.gif) ;
				border: #909090 solid 1px;
			}

a.menu {	display:block;
			background-image:url(../img/bu_menu3.gif);
			background-position: 0px 0px;
			margin:0px 0px 8px 0px;
			width:130px;
			height:23px;
			line-height:23px;
			text-align:reft;
			text-decoration: none;
}

a.menu:link {	color: #222222;
				text-decoration: none;
};

a.menu:visited {	color: #222222;
				text-decoration: none;
};

a.menu:hover {	color: #222222;
				text-decoration: none;
				background-position: 0px 23px;
};

a.s_menu {	display:block;
			background-image:url(../img/s_menu3.gif);
			background-position: 0px 0px;
			margin:0px 0px 0px 0px;
			width:90px;
			height:32px;
			line-height:32px;
			text-align:reft;
			text-decoration: none;
}

a.s_menu:link {	color: #222222;
				text-decoration: none;
};

a.s_menu:visited {	color: #222222;
				text-decoration: none;
};

a.s_menu:hover {	color: #222222;
				text-decoration: none;
				background-position: 0px 32px;
};


.top_block	{	border-color: #909090;
				border-style: solid ;
				border-width: 0px 1px 1px 1px ;
				padding: 10px 0px 10px 0px;
		}

}
.repo_img_l{
	width:255px;
	margin:10px;
	font-size:12px;
	line-height:16px;
	color:#000000;
	text-align:left;
	float:left;
}
img.mrg{
	margin-bottom:2px;
	border-color: #999999;
}

.loghouse {	  
	font-size:12px;
	line-height:30px;
	color: #E57300;
	border-bottom: 1px #E57300 dashed; 
	white-space: nowrap
}
.repo_img_r{
	width:164px;
	margin:10px;
	font-size:12px;
	line-height:13px;
	color:#000000;
	text-align:left;
	float:left;
}

.text_red_min{
	font-size:12px;
	line-height:14px;
	color:red;
	text-align:left;
	font-weight:bold;
}

td.caption {
	vertical-align: top;
	padding: 5px;
	font-size: 10px;
	line-height: 1.5;
}

